[][src]Trait uikit_sys::CIBlendKernel_BuiltIn

pub trait CIBlendKernel_BuiltIn: Sized + Deref {
    unsafe fn componentAdd()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n componentMultiply()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n componentMin()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n componentMax()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n clear()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n source()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n destination()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n sourceOver()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n destinationOver()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n sourceIn()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n destinationIn()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n sourceOut()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n destinationOut()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n sourceAtop()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n destinationAtop()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n exclusiveOr()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n multiply()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n screen()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n overlay()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n darken()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n lighten()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n colorDodge()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n colorBurn()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n hardLight()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n softLight()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n difference()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n exclusion()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n hue()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n saturation()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n color()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n luminosity()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n subtract()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n divide()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n linearBurn()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n linearDodge()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n vividLight()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n linearLight()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n pinLight()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n hardMix()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n darkerColor()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... }
unsafe fn lighterColor() -> CIBlendKernel
    where
        Self::Target: Message + Sized
, { ... } }

Provided methods

unsafe fn componentAdd()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n componentMultiply()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n componentMin()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n componentMax()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n clear()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n source()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n destination()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n sourceOver()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n destinationOver()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n sourceIn()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n destinationIn()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n sourceOut()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n destinationOut()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n sourceAtop()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n destinationAtop()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n exclusiveOr()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n multiply()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n screen()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n overlay()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n darken()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n lighten()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n colorDodge()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n colorBurn()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n hardLight()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n softLight()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n difference()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n exclusion()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n hue()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n saturation()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n color()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n luminosity()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n subtract()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n divide()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n linearBurn()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n linearDodge()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n vividLight()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n linearLight()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n pinLight()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n hardMix()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n darkerColor() -> CIBlendKernel where
    Self::Target: Message + Sized

unsafe fn lighterColor() -> CIBlendKernel where
    Self::Target: Message + Sized

Loading content...

Implementors

impl CIBlendKernel_BuiltIn for CIBlendKernel[src]

Loading content...